How it Works: Crushers, Grinding Mills and Pulverizers
Table Source: Wikipedia (Crushers) Cone crushers use a spinning cone that gyrates in the bowl in an eccentric motion to crush the rock between the cone surface, referred to as the mantle, and the crusher bowl liner.Gyratory crushers are very similar to cone crushers, but have a steeper cone slope and a concave bowl surface. "Computer Aided Design of Jaw crusher"
a) Primary crusher – The raw material from mines is processed first in primary crushers.. The input of such crushers is relatively wider and the output products are coarser in size. Example - Jaw crusher, Gyratory crusher. b) Secondary crusher- The crushed rocks from primary crusher are sent to secondary crusher for further size reduction.
